Output d51b99c142ed4b73b5e0a84b5b6587a947b4e857d203af8e36a5c93585e7192b:0

value
630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57538effc9a34865716941502a450cdedc6a2e9c OP_EQUAL
address
39ekoz7yvMjR8vVmS13fXEpeBufXJEybvS
transaction
d51b99c142ed4b73b5e0a84b5b6587a947b4e857d203af8e36a5c93585e7192b
spent
true